Hey AM

Is it theoretically possible to fudge the ratings system on BEA in so far as you leave your chart open for feedback, then once you get to an average rating level you want lock it in by disabling the ability for others to rate and comment?

Not mentioning any names, but if you look at the BEA highest-rated charts you'll see what I mean. Also seems a tad unfair that said user's ratings are still showing up in other's charts too.

Good spot, that definitely looks like a couple of bugs.

The first error is, the chart shouldn't be listed as 'top-rated' if feedback is disabled. The individual chart itself doesn't have a rating when you drill into it (but in the background the rating still exists).

The second error is, the person's existing ratings are still listed for other charts even though the person has feedback disabled on their own chart. The person that has disabled feedback on their chart shouldn't be able to rate other charts (and any existing ratings shouldn't be listed or included in other people's averages).

I'll investigate & try and fix these issues ASAP.

EDIT: First bug now fixed (charts with feedback disabled no longer appear in the top-rated chart).

EDIT: The second issue is not a bug (the user has at least one chart with feedback enabled).
